地平线

......

2015年11月17日

微信支付宝扫码支付相关接口

微信支付宝扫码支付相关接口

##################支付宝扫码支付##################

 

当面付--扫码支付:商户专柜或者收银台打印或者副屏展示支付宝二维码,用户使用支付宝钱包扫码工具扫描二维码,并在手机端完成付款。

文档中心:
http://doc.open.alipay.com/doc2/detail?spm=0.0.0.0.E3tvGh&treeId=26&articleId=103286&docType=1
SDK下载地址:
http://doc.open.alipay.com/doc2/detail?treeId=54&articleId=103419&docType=1#s2

相关接口:

预下单请求接口:AlipayTradePrecreateRequest(业务参数,回调地址)
交易下单接口:AlipayClient( response=alipayClient.execute(request) )
预下单接收接口:AlipayTradePrecreateResponse(在这里获取二维码值,可以用二维码生成工具根据该码串值生成对应的二维码)


##################微信扫码支付##################

文档中心:
https://pay.weixin.qq.com/wiki/doc/api/native.php?chapter=6_1

相关接口:
https://pay.weixin.qq.com/wiki/doc/api/native.php?chapter=9_1
(无需绑定sdk)
统一下单接口:https://api.mch.weixin.qq.com/pay/unifiedorder

模式选择:

模式一:
商户必须在公众平台后台设置支付回调URL
商家先自己组数据,然后生成二维码
用户扫码后,微信会请求商家应用后台,生成2个小时有效的 prepay_id
这个时候才会调用用户支付(第2步必须完成,微信客户端才会跳转到支付页)
微信返回支付结果

模式二(建议使用):
1. 商家组数据,然后请求微信,微信返回预付单加密支付URL,商家生成二维码供用户扫描(URL是2小时有效)
2. 用户扫码支付
3. 微信返回支付结果

 

原帖:http://www.cnblogs.com/jager/p/4971399.html

posted @ 2015-11-17 14:25 烟灰缸 阅读(9317) 评论(1) 推荐(2)

2014年8月29日

silverlight导出excel

摘要: 开发导出excel,首先需要添加项目引用。Microsoft.CSharp这个是应用dynamic的前提。在代码页,需要添加引用using System.Runtime.InteropServices.Automation;以下是我具体制作业务导出的其中一个功能的代码,供大家参考。private I... 阅读全文

posted @ 2014-08-29 11:01 烟灰缸 阅读(805) 评论(0) 推荐(0)

2014年6月12日

Binding ConvererParameter

摘要: WPF中ConverterParameter不可以绑定,可以通过如下扩展来实现ConverterParameter的Binding:1.自定义ConverterBindableBinding和MultiValueConverterAdapter:namespace TTSControl.Utilit... 阅读全文

posted @ 2014-06-12 17:13 烟灰缸 阅读(639) 评论(0) 推荐(0)

2014年6月6日

在WPF中获取DataGridTemplateColumn模板定义的内容控件

摘要: xaml格式描述:现在要获取expander控件,代码如下:int index = dataGrid.CurrentCell.Column.DisplayIndex;DataGridTemplateColumn templeColumn = dataGrid.Columns[index] as Da... 阅读全文

posted @ 2014-06-06 13:59 烟灰缸 阅读(11446) 评论(0) 推荐(1)

2014年5月30日

pb自动注册ole控件

摘要: 方法一:1.手工注册OCX控件将该控件随程序一起发布,然后,将此文件拷到windows\system,或者直接放在本运行目录,然后执行dos命令,run( "regsvr32 *.ocx ")*表示具体的文件。然后写注册表,将控件注册标志置为1,在程序开始运行时,先检查该标志,是否需要进行注册2.... 阅读全文

posted @ 2014-05-30 09:34 烟灰缸 阅读(3565) 评论(0) 推荐(0)

2014年5月9日

安装了简易版XP系统后不能安装IIS的解决办法

摘要: 第一步找到C:\WINDOWS\inf文件夹中的sysoc.inf文件,在[Components]区域中的NetOC=netoc.dll,NetOcSetupProc,netoc.inf,,7和com=comsetup.dll,OcEntry,comnt5.inf,hide,7之间加入下面一段: ... 阅读全文

posted @ 2014-05-09 10:41 烟灰缸 阅读(891) 评论(0) 推荐(0)

2014年5月4日

SQL注入:突破关键字过滤

摘要: 一直以来都以为只有空格,tab键和注释符/**/可以用来切割sql关键字,段时间在邪八看了风迅cms注入漏洞那篇帖子,才知道原来回车也可以用来作为分割符(以前竟然没有想到,真是失败)。回车的ascii码是chr(13)&chr(10),至于为什么要两个连在一起,这个我也不知道。转换成url编码形式是... 阅读全文

posted @ 2014-05-04 15:26 烟灰缸 阅读(12692) 评论(0) 推荐(0)

2014年4月23日

ADO.NET与ORM的比较:NHibernate实现CRUD(转)

摘要: 原文地址http://blog.csdn.net/zhoufoxcn/article/details/5402511说明:个人感觉在Java领域大型开发都离不了ORM的身影,所谓的SSH就是Spring+Struts+Hibernate,除了在学习基础知识的时候被告知可以使用JDBC操作数据库之外,... 阅读全文

posted @ 2014-04-23 11:06 烟灰缸 阅读(2477) 评论(0) 推荐(0)

2014年4月18日

WPF环境下多点触屏开发的一些经验(转)

摘要: 本系列将介绍Multi-Touch(MT)多点触控技术的相关内容,使开发人员了解如何在Windows 平台中开发出具有MT 功能的应用程序。众所周知Windows 7 操作系统自身已经支持具有MT 功能的硬件设备, 画板程序(Paint)就是一个很好的例子,如果你的显示设备具有MT 功能,便可以用两... 阅读全文

posted @ 2014-04-18 16:25 烟灰缸 阅读(5777) 评论(1) 推荐(0)

2014年4月14日

C#事件支持发布者/订阅者模式(观察者模式)

摘要: C#事件支持发布者/订阅者模式,发布者将事件通知给订阅者,而订阅者在事件发生时调用已经注册好的事件处理函数。public delegate void delUpdate();//委托定义,相当于一个函数签名,函数指针public event delUpdate ENotify;//定义事件,该事件引... 阅读全文

posted @ 2014-04-14 17:42 烟灰缸 阅读(1555) 评论(0) 推荐(0)

导航

统计

点击右上角即可分享
微信分享提示